Description

Satrico still white wine, produced by Casale del Giglio, a Lazio winery founded in 1967. Vintage 2024, 0.75 L bottle, 13% ABV. A wine that expresses the excellence of Lazio, the result of a blend of Chardonnay, Sauvignon, and Trebbiano. The grapes are harvested at an early stage of ripeness to preserve their freshness and aromas. Fermentation, slow but continuous, takes place at a controlled temperature. The nose is remarkably intense and persistent, lightly aromatic, citrusy, and mineral. Straw yellow, very bright. The palate is dry, elegant, with a good balance between aroma and flavor, good minerality, savory, and a long finish.

Producer
Casale del Giglio
From this winery
  • Start up year: 1967
  • Oenologist: Paolo Tiefenthaler
  • Bottles produced: 1.700.000
  • Hectares: 164
Casale del Giglio was founded in 1967 by Dr. Berardino Santarelli, a native of Amatrice, and is located in the Pontine Marshes in Le Ferriere, municipality of Aprilia, in the province of Latina, about 50 km south of Rome. This territory, represented, compared to other areas of Lazio and other Italian regions, an environment to be explored from the wine standpoint. For this reason in 1985 he gave life to the research and development project "Casale del Giglio", authorized by the Department of Agriculture of the Lazio Region.

still working together on this initiative Professor Attilio Scienza, the Institute of Arboreal Cultivation, University of Milan, Prof. Angelo Costacurta, Experimental Institute for Viticulture in Conegliano (Treviso) and Prof. Fulvio Mattivi of Edmund Foundation Mach - Research and Innovation Centre of the Istituto Agrario San Michele Provincial (Trento), from which the oenologist, Paolo Tiefenthaler. The wine cultivation models that have inspired this research are those practiced in Bordeaux, Australia and California, which are territories exposed to the influence of the coast, exactly as the Pontine Marshes, which benefits from the influence of the Tyrrhenian Sea.

Harvest The grapes are harvested at an early stage of ripeness so as to preserve freshness and aromas.
Wine making After careful selection, the grapes undergo soft pressing, with separation of the must flower from the skins. Fermentation, slow but continuous, takes place at a controlled temperature and lasts for about 7-8 days.
Aging After the usual racking, the new wine completes its maturation process in tank and is bottled at the beginning of the year.
